Loading navigation...

Obtura Needle Lock NutsImage from Net 32
Obtura Needle Lock Nuts - Obtura Needle Lock Nuts - Image 1
Plak SmackerIn Stock

Obtura Needle Lock Nuts

$33.98- $49.44

Price varies by vendor • 2 vendors

Vendor Pricing Comparison

Compare prices from 2 vendors and add to cart

$33.98 - $49.44

2 vendors